An ionic bond as there is an actual transfer of electrons between the two elements in the product, Sodium Chloride.
Sodium gives away one electron in order to become stable, i.e., get noble gas configuration and chlorine accepts that electron (given away by Sodium) to become stable.
Thus, an ionic bond is formed between them.

The sodium ion loses one electron to the chlorine atom, forming a Na+ ion and a Cl- ion. The electrostatic attraction between the two oppositely charged ions forms the ionic bond.
